| Venue | Trent Bridge, Nottingham on 11th, 13th, 14th August 1923 (3-day match) |
| Balls per over | 6 |
| Toss | Nottinghamshire won the toss and decided to bat |
| Result | Nottinghamshire won by an innings and 34 runs |
| Points | Nottinghamshire 5; Leicestershire 0 |
| Umpires | GP Harrison, TM Russell |
| Close of play day 1 | Nottinghamshire (1) 345/9 (Barratt 83*, Richmond 9*) |
| Close of play day 2 | Leicestershire (2) 150/6 (Salmon 33*, Bradshaw 6*) |

Notes
--> W Walker (1) passed 500 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 31
--> F Barratt (1) passed his previous highest score of 86 in First-Class matches
--> F Barratt (1) passed his previous highest score of 86 in County Championship matches
--> JH King (1) passed 1000 runs in County Championship matches for the season when he reached 18
--> A Lord (2) passed 3000 runs in County Championship matches when he reached 28
--> G Geary reached 100 wickets in First-Class matches for the season when taking his 4th wicket in the Nottinghamshire first innings
--> G Geary reached 100 wickets in County Championship matches for the season when taking his 6th wicket in the Nottinghamshire first innings
